Question 1014657: When 100 g of C6H16N2 (used in nylon) are decomposed, 62.01 g of C, 13.87 g of H, and 24.11 g of N are produced. Find the percent composition. Found 2 solutions by macston, ikleyn:Answer by macston(5194) (Show Source):

Percent by weight:
62.01% carbon
13.87% hydrogen
24.11% nitrogen
.
You are given the number of grams per 100 grams
which is the percent by weight.
